Parents are increasingly refusing the routine vitamin K shot for newborns.
U.S. refusal rates nearly doubled from 2017 to 2024, with a smaller rise in Sweden.
Without the injection, babies face higher risk of vitamin K deficiency bleeding, including brain and internal hemorrhage.
Doctors warn this can cause lasting neurologic harm in the first months of life.
